Why Typing Skills Matter in the Workplace
Typing is a fundamental skill used across various industries. Employers often look for candidates who can type quickly and accurately as it reflects their overall proficiency with technology and efficiency in completing tasks. Being able to produce documents, emails, and reports at a faster pace allows employees to manage their time better and fulfill responsibilities effectively.
The Impact of Efficient Typing on Productivity
Efficient typing not only saves time but also minimizes errors in written communication. In many professions, especially those that involve extensive documentation or data management like administration, journalism, or programming, the ability to type well directly correlates with productivity levels. A skilled typist can complete projects ahead of deadlines while maintaining high-quality work.
Career Fields That Require Strong Typing Skills
Many career paths prioritize strong typing skills as part of their foundational requirements. Fields such as healthcare (for medical records), finance (for data entry), customer service (for managing inquiries), and education (for teaching materials) all benefit from proficient typists. Mastery of typing can also lead to roles that involve transcription services or technical writing where accuracy is crucial.
How to Improve Your Typing Skills
Improving your typing skills is achievable through practice and dedication. Online resources provide various exercises designed to enhance speed and accuracy. Tools like typing software or online courses offer structured lessons that cater to different skill levels—from beginners learning proper hand placement on the keyboard to advanced typists seeking refinement in speed.
